LOUIS-PHILIPPE DE RIGAUD ALS,
LOUIS-PHILIPPE DE RIGAUD ALS, ROCHEFORT, 1735 Louis-Philippe de Rigaud, Marquis of Vaudreuil (1691-1763, French naval officer) autograph letter, signed, July 12, 1735, letter of commendation to the King concerning the services of Bernard Cosse who piloted his ship, "La Charente," from Saint Dominque (Haiti) to New Orleans in the Louisiana campaign and distinguished himself in the "Debouquement du Canal de Baham," 1p., folio, 10 x 7 in.

JACINT RIGAU-ROS I SERRA
JACINT RIGAU-ROS I SERRA (CATALAN) AKA HYACINTHE RIGAUD (FRANCE, 1659-1743) Life-sized Portrait of a Gentleman who bears a strong resemblance to Sebastien le Prestre, Marquis de Vauban, 1633-1707, who served as architect to Louis XIV of France for over fifty years, was made Commissioner General of Fortifications in 1678. Rigaud was Painter to the King from 1659 to his death in 1743. Oil on canvas, unsigned. Unframed, with the old artist name tag taped verso, 55" x 41 3/4". Cleaned, very good condition.
French Catalan baroque painter most famous for his portraits of Louis XIV and other members of the French nobility.
